How do you say "ladder" in Japanese?
梯子
hashigo
In Japanese, "ladder" is 梯子 (hashigo).

Pronunciation
梯子 is written using kanji. Romanised as hashigo, it sounds roughly like "hah-shee-goh" to an English ear.
Writing and usage
Hashigo is two kanji: ladder rungs (梯) plus ladder itself (子), though the second character here functions phonetically. It's a traditional term predating modern tools.
Example sentence
部屋に梯子があります。
Heya ni Hashigo ga arimasu.
There is a ladder in the room.
